Differential diagnosis of solid pancreatic masses: contrast-enhanced harmonic (CEH-EUS), quantitative-elastography (QE-EUS), or both?

  • Background: Contrast-enhanced harmonic endoscopic ultrasound (CEH-EUS) and quantitative-elastography endoscopic ultrasound (QE-EUS) are considered useful tools for the evaluation of solid pancreatic tumors (SPT). The aim of our study was to evaluate the diagnostic accuracy of CEH-EUS, QE-EUS, and the combination of both for the differential diagnosis of SPT. Methods: Sixty-two consecutive patients (mean age 64.3 years, range 32-89 years, 44 male) who underwent EUS for the evaluation of SPT were prospectively included. EUS was performed with a linear Pentax-EUS and a Hitachi-Preirus processor. The mass (area A) and a reference area B were selected during QE-EUS, and results expressed as B/A (strain ratio). A strain histogram of the mass was also evaluated. Microvascularization of the tumor was evaluated over 2min during CEH-EUS after intravenous injection of 4.8mL SonoVue. Final diagnosis was based on histopathology of surgical specimens or EUS-guided tissue acquisition and clinical follow-up in non-operated cases. Diagnostic accuracy of CEH-EUS, QE-EUS, and their combination was calculated. Results: Median size of the masses was 32 mm (range 12-111). Final diagnosis was pancreatic adenocarcinoma (n=45), neuroendocrine tumor (n=3), inflammatory mass (n=10), pancreatic metastasis (n=2), autoimmune pancreatitis (n=1), and a mucinous cystadenocarcinoma (n=1). Overall accuracies for determination of malignancy using QE-EUS, CEH-EUS, their combination, and EUS-guided tissue acquisition were 98.4% (95% confidence interval (CI): 91.4-99.7), 85.5% (95% CI: 74.7-92.2), 91.9% (95% CI: 82.5-96.5), and 91.5% (95% CI: 83.6-99.5), respectively. Conclusion: The combination of QE-EUS and CEH-EUS is a useful tool for the differential diagnosis of SPT, giving complementary information. However, this combination does not significantly increase the diagnostic accuracy of either of the techniques performed alone.
